Transaction 0149bb8e668764925ce73fb7007a60ebe7b7aec8cd3fcb4b40180e6c3b4c7378

8 Input
1 Outputs
  • 0149bb8e668764925ce73fb7007a60ebe7b7aec8cd3fcb4b40180e6c3b4c7378:0
  • value  1064620
    address  3EJLYCSNjiNu8VLEja4umHDPzt95wu3rV3